Abstract
A pulse rate doubling technique for periodic digital signals is described. This circuit is fully compatible with silicon bipolar integrated circuit (IC) technology; no discrete capacitors are required. The difference in storage times between an n-p-n transistor and lateral p-n-p transistor is used to generate the output pulse sequence.
